27 BEAVER Street Unit# 302 Thornbury Ontario

27 BEAVER Street Unit# 302

Thornbury, Ontario
For Sale
$599,000
2 beds
2 baths
  10 BAY Street E Unit# 101 Thornbury Ontario

10 BAY Street E Unit# 101

Thornbury, Ontario
For Lease
$10,000
3 beds
2 baths
  100 ALICE Street W Unit# 69 Thornbury Ontario

100 ALICE Street W Unit# 69

Thornbury, Ontario
For Sale
$629,000
4 beds
2 baths
  35 KING Street W Thornbury Ontario

35 KING Street W

Thornbury, Ontario
For Sale
$580,000
3 beds
1 bath
  101 SLADDEN Court Thornbury Ontario

101 SLADDEN Court

Thornbury, Ontario
For Sale
$3,795,000
6 beds
4 baths
  115 BEACON Drive Thornbury Ontario

115 BEACON Drive

Thornbury, Ontario
For Sale
$1,150,000
3 beds
3 baths
  55 LOUISA Street W Unit# 39 Thornbury Ontario

55 LOUISA Street W Unit# 39

Thornbury, Ontario
For Sale
$574,900
3 beds
2 baths
  27 BEAVER Street S Unit# 201 Thornbury Ontario

27 BEAVER Street S Unit# 201

Thornbury, Ontario
For Sale
$634,900
2 beds
2 baths
  59 ALFRED Street Thornbury Ontario

59 ALFRED Street

Thornbury, Ontario
For Lease
$22,500
3 beds
3 baths